UPVC Window Repairs

Upvc windows are a fantastic choice, but they can be damaged. Most damage can be fixed, avoiding the need to replace your windows.

If your windows are squeaky, have broken locks, or have a draft when the wind blows, they could need to be repaired. These are typically minor repairs that can be done relatively cheaply.

Frame Damage

uPVC is a fantastic building material that allows homeowners to purchase highly secure, energy efficient windows with a minimal budget. Even the finest-made uPVC window can deteriorate or be damaged over time. The majority of the damages can be repaired by a seasoned window specialist.

Dents or scratches can be seen on the frames and cills made of uPVC. This could be due to various reasons, such as general wear and tear, or accidents such as dropping a heavy item on the window frame. In most cases, these marks can be eliminated with a simple cleaning solution. However, more serious damage can require a professional repair service.

Another common issue is a damaged or loose hinge or handle. This can be a hassle because you will not be capable of opening or closing your window. Window repair specialists can replace these parts with new ones and restore functionality to your window.

In some instances the frame of the uPVC window itself can begin to deteriorate which can lead to issues such as water infiltration or loss of insulation. This can usually be repaired by a window repair expert, who can replace any damaged seals or components that may contribute to the issue.

Make sure to keep your uPVC window frames clean to avoid costly repairs. You should clean them at least once each year to eliminate dust, cobwebs, and dust from the uPVC frame and glass. Regularly lubricating all moving parts that are on the outside like hinges and handles with WD-40 will help them last longer and operate more efficiently. This can also help prevent rust on the metal parts, which could lead to the need for more expensive repairs. If you notice any rust spots on the hinges or handles, it's best to call in a window repair specialist straight immediately as they will be able to repair them quickly before the problem becomes worse.

Glass Damage

UPVC is a strong material that can withstand a lot of wear and tear. However, it is susceptible to being damaged by weather conditions and changing temperatures. There are ways to avoid or repair damage to your double-glazed doors and windows without calling a professional.

Cleaning your uPVC window is important for its longevity. You should wipe it down using a soft white cloth that has been submerged in liquid soap and water. Focus on the corners where dirt tends to build up. It is recommended to clean the corners every four to eight times per year. Do not clean your uPVC window in direct sunlight as this can cause streaks.

If your upvc window repairs near me windows have become discolored and stained, you can clean the grime using a specific solvent cleaner that is made to be used on plastic. This can be found at any hardware store or home improvement center. It is suggested that you review the label prior to using any product. It is important to ensure that the cleaner does not get on your floors or furniture because this could cause damage.

uPVC windows don't require painting, which is one of the biggest advantages. Wood windows are prone to rot and need to be painted frequently. They also require sanding and treated to protect them from weather changes. upvc window repair is the best choice for double-glazed windows.

Cracks in uPVC window glass can often be fixed by applying epoxy. This is a lengthy process but it will stop the crack from spreading and affecting the appearance of your window. You must first clean the crack using a soft cotton cloth. Then, you apply the epoxy according to the directions of the manufacturer.

It is an excellent idea to avoid hitting your uPVC windows. A repeated blow to the window could cause a broken seal and even condensation between glass panes. This can lead to draughts, and higher energy bills.

Locks and Hinges

Over time the locks, hinges and handles on your upvc windows can become stiff and hard to open. Most of the time, these issues can be solved without having to replace the entire window. The most straightforward way to fix the problem is to contact an expert locksmith in your area who can get your windows open quickly and easily.

Regularly having your uPVC window examined by a professional can assist you in keeping your home in top shape and avoid any potential problems such as hinges that are stiff. It is also recommended that you grease your hinges so that they are easy to open and close. This will prevent draughts from entering your home through the windows.

A uPVC specialist can also replace your handles, hinges and locks if the current ones are damaged or worn. This is a far more cost-effective solution than replacing the entire window.

Upvc windows and doors are extremely popular since they are durable stylish, cost-effective and attractive. They are also extremely secure and have excellent insulation properties. But, as with any furniture piece or part of your home, they can deteriorate over time and begin to give you problems. A new window is expensive and time-consuming to purchase and therefore it is recommended to get in touch with a specialist in uPVC as soon as signs of deterioration begin to show.

The most common problem with uPVC is that the window or door becomes difficult to open and close. This is typically caused by an unsound or damaged frame or a broken lock, or a stiff hinge. The latter is particularly dangerous since it could allow unauthorised people to gain access to your home.

If you attempt to force your uPVC windows open can cause more damage and could likely make the problem worse. It could cause the hinges to snap, and can also harm the window frame, so it is best left to a professional.

A specialist in uPVC can fix or replace your window and door hinges, making the window easier to open and close, while reducing draughts and air leaks. They can also replace the window gasket which helps to seal the gap and keep out draughts.

Seals

uPVC windows offer a beautiful and energy-efficient choice for your home. They offer many advantages, including durability and insulation. These windows are prone to damage. If your uPVC window is damaged, it might be an ideal time to repair it, rather than replacing it. Repairing your uPVC windows will help preserve their look and function while saving you money.

If you have windows with multiple panes, one common problem is that they may get fogged or misty. This is caused by condensation within the glass panes and can be difficult to resolve. Although defogging solutions are available, they usually do not work well and can actually cause more problems. You should consult a window expert instead to seal your IGU (insulating glazing unit).

Gaskets are the most efficient method to fix uPVC windows. It is as simple as cleaning the surface of the glass and frame to get rid of any dust or debris. Then, using a caulking tool or manual applicator, you can apply the sealant in a straight line. Once the sealant has been applied then, you can use a putty tool or other tool designed to smooth the sealant. This will ensure that the sealant covers the entire gap.

Make sure you regularly clean your upvc windows repairs frames and glass. You can remove dust and dirt by wiping the surfaces with a damp cloth. This can be especially helpful for those who live in a particularly chilly area, as it will stop the accumulation of debris on your windows. Keep the hinges on your uPVC window lubricated to ensure that they can be closed and opened easily. Spray cans of WD-40 make an efficient lubricant.

Repairing your uPVC window is a simple and cost-effective solution to fix common problems. However replacing them can be more expensive. It can also cause more disruption in your routine, since the installation process requires more time and more tools.
